ORCL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

1,704 of the 4,368 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Oracle (ORCL)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$99.3B — down 8.7% from $109B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 110 funds closed out of ORCL and 82 opened new positions — a net loss of 28 holders — while 753 trimmed existing stakes and 632 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$387M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$569M.
